The two-beat sequence: explosive anger or accusation, then panicked clinging once the rupture seems real. The rage is the surface; the abandonment terror underneath is the engine.
She tells you to leave and means it. You start to. She blocks the door, crying, begging you to stay. The same person, sincerely, in five minutes. The rage was real; the panic that followed was also real. They were both about the same underlying fear.
